Portland Takes on Kings in Sacramento as Slight Favorite

Bookmark and Share by D.S. Williamson

The Portland Trailblazers travel to Sacramento to take on the Kings in the NBA night-capper on Friday. The Blazers will battle Sacramento for the second time in 4 days. On Thursday, Portland takes on Golden State before traveling to Sacramento for their Friday night game.

Because they play Sacramento after taking on the Warriors, the Blazers aren’t huge favorites. That has to be good news to sports gamblers who know that Portland is a better team than the Kings. Below are the NBA betting odds for Friday night’s game.

Portland Trailblazers -2 -110 O 194 -110
Sacramento Kings +2 -110 U 194 -110

Tip-off: 10:00 pm EST
TV: KGW Portland, Comcast Sports Sacramento

Now let’s check out a few NBA wagering trends regarding the game.

  • The Portland Trailblazers are 4 and 1 ATS in their last 5 games as the favorite.
  • The Portland Trailblazers are 2-7-1 ATS in the last 10 meetings between theses two teams.
  • The Sacramento Kings are 7 and 1 ATS in their last 8 games overall.
  • The Sacramento Kings are 5 and 18 ATS in their last 23 games as a home underdog of ½ to 4 ½ points.
  • The Sacramento Kings are 2 and 5 ATS in their last 7 games at home versus a team with a winning road record.

There are some powerful trends for both teams and against both teams. When faced with conflicting trends, the best thing to do is to take a look at some other facts and stats that could help us pick the best bet in the game.

One such fact is that Portland is 20 and 12 ATS on the road this season. Portland is a better team on the road then they are at home. The Kings are 15-15-1 ATS at home this season. Portland gets the advantage in the home versus away category.

Portland also gets a serious advantage when looking at the overall stats of each team. The Blazers average 97.9 points per game. The Kings give up on average 104 points per game. The Blazers give up on average only 95 points per game.

The last time the two teams met, Portland won 88 to 81 as 8 ½ point favorites at home. Portland didn’t cover the spread that night, but they figure to have a good chance of covering the spread on Friday night. The spread is only 2 points and Portland has shown the ability to cover spreads on the road.

The Blazers should come out firing no matter what happens on Thursday night. Unless they suffer an injury to one of their starters against Golden State, Portland should have no problem covering the spread in this game. They are better on the road at home, they face a small point spread, and they are good after playing on 0 days of rest going 37 and 17 ATS in their last 54 games.

There are some things to like about Sacramento in this game and if the spread were 4 ½ points or more then I’d probably consider betting on them, but the spread is only 2 points. I have to go with what I feel are the stronger trends and bet the Portland Trailblazers to cover.

Basketball Free Pick: Portland -2
